将另一个数据库加入SQL查询

时间:2014-08-26 10:22:54

标签: sql sql-server

我能够在访问中将另一个数据库加入到我的查询中,如图所示

LEFT JOIN  [X:\Zodds and Ends\Emer\T2Data.MDB].tblContacts 
ON EeDetails.BankCode = tblContacts.FirstName)

我正在将此查询更改为SQL Server,但我找不到链接数据库的方法,我也尝试了这个但是它不起作用。

LEFT JOIN T2Ddata..tblContacts ON EeDetails.BankCode = tblContacts.FirstName)

1 个答案:

答案 0 :(得分:2)

语法为LEFT JOIN databasename.schemaname.tablename

默认架构是dbo。通常是:databasename.dbo.tablename

此外,最好使用别名

LEFT JOIN T2Ddata.dbo.tblContacts c ON c.id = e.ContactId)

我怀疑你是否会加入FirstName?